Job Summary

The role significantly contributes to our mission by developing advanced pricing techniques and addressing emerging issues thereby enhancing our product offerings and financial performance. Candidates will gain valuable experience working closely with Product Managers and Distribution honing their skills in risk management stakeholder communication and strategic product development in a dynamic environment.

Position Responsibilities:

  • Take on a multitude of product development related projects

  • Leading and/or being a part of pricing teams to develop innovative new products that meeting marketing profitability and risk management goals.

  • Joining cross functional product development teams that also include representatives from marketing systems illustrations legal and contracts to represent Pricings interests and concerns.

  • Developing enhanced pricing techniques to reflect emerging issues such as guarantee costing in force portfolio leveraging and others.

  • Working closely with Product Managers and Distribution on product design objectives that meet the needs of our customers in multiple distribution channels.

  • To present product financial results and explain key challenges and constraints at each step of the process

  • Responsible for additional projects related to the departments objectives.

Required Qualifications:

  • Good progress in actuarial exams qualified or nearly qualified in a globally recognized actuarial association.

  • 10 or more years of relevant work experience.

  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ving ability combined with very strong technical actuarial skills.

  • Risk management focus with ability to see beyond traditional measures and identify emerging issues.

  • Ability to respond to changing demands from multiple stakeholders and prioritize needs and results while working under deadline pressure

  • Knowledge of IFRS and statutory reporting including earnings emergence and capital as well as the various profit metrics used in pricing.

  • Experience with individual life insurance (product development or valuation) is an asset

  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
